The Three Pillars of the Lower Phi Lift

Ultherapy®: Structural Lifting and Collagen Renewal

Ultherapy is the gold-standard ultrasound treatment for non-surgical skin tightening. It uses focused ultrasound energy to target the deeper structural layers of the skin that topical treatments cannot reach.

By gently heating these foundational tissues, Ultherapy stimulates meaningful collagen and elastin production, counteracting age-related collagen loss. Over the months following treatment, as new collagen forms, patients notice a tighter, more lifted jawline and neck with improved overall tone. Some early improvement may be visible, but the most pronounced results develop between three and six months after treatment.

Xeomin®: Softening Dynamic Lines and Enhancing Lift

Xeomin, another purified neuromodulator, helps to smooth expression lines and soften the visible effects of muscle pull in the lower face and neck. Targeted injections can reduce marionette lines, platysmal bands, and downward-turning corners of the mouth.

When paired with Ultherapy and Radiesse, Xeomin refines the skin’s surface and enhances the lifting effect, creating a naturally balanced and refreshed appearance without overcorrection.

Radiesse®: Collagen Stimulation and Structural Support

Radiesse is a biotimulating injectable composed of calcium hydroxylapatite microspheres suspended in a smooth gel. Unlike HA gels (fillers), which provide immediate volume, Radiesse incites natural collagen and elastin synthesis. It rebuilds skin structure from within.

This makes it particularly effective for addressing the visible effects of bone resorption and soft-tissue volume loss along the cheeks, and jawline. As new collagen forms over the following months, skin regains firmness, elasticity, as well as lift. The result is smoother, more sculpted contours that can last up to two years or longer.

Ultherapy Lower PHI Lift vs. Gold Protocol: Choosing the Right Approach for Neck Rejuvenation

If your primary concern is thinning or crepey skin on the neck, your physician may recommend an alternative treatment such as the Gold Protocol.

This advanced protocol combines an HA gel (filler) with biostimulating Radiesse, and hyper-dilute neuromodulator in one treatment, delivered through a microinjection technique. The Gold Protocol focuses on improving texture and hydration. It also enhances surface smoothness and radiance while stimulating longer-term collagen renewal. Visible softening and smoothing typically appear within two weeks. Progressive tightening and rejuvenation over the months ahead.
